> Read reference [3] to understand why natural immunity doesn't cut it. Note that widespread natural immunity causes the same positive selection pressure as widespread vaccine deployment

You seem to be missing the central thesis of [3], here are the relevant excerpts:

- "The spike protein receptor-binding domain (RBD) of SARS-CoV-2 is the molecular target for many vaccines and antibody-based prophylactics aimed at bringing COVID-19 under control."

- "Such a narrow molecular focus raises the specter of viral immune evasion as a potential failure mode for these biomedical interventions. With the emergence of new strains of SARS-CoV-2 with altered transmissibility and immune evasion potential, a critical question is this: how easily can the virus escape neutralizing antibodies (nAbs) targeting the spike RBD?"

- "Our modeling suggests that SARS-CoV-2 mutants with one or two mildly deleterious mutations are expected to exist in high numbers due to neutral genetic variation, and consequently resistance to vaccines or other prophylactics that rely on one or two antibodies for protection can develop quickly -and repeatedly- under positive selection."

- "The speed at which nAb resistance develops in the population increases substantially as the number of infected individuals increases, suggesting that complementary strategies to prevent SARS-CoV-2 transmission that exert specific pressure on other proteins (e.g., antiviral prophylactics) or that do not exert a specific selective pressure on the virus (e.g., high-efficiency air filtration, masking, ultraviolet air purification) are key to reducing the risk of immune escape"

- "Strategies for viral elimination should therefore be diversified across molecular targets and therapeutic modalities"

If twenty percent of the population has had covid, and fifty percent has been vaccinated, say we assume half of the twenty percent isn’t an overlap. Wouldn’t that put us much closer to the herd immunity number of seventy percent than we’ve been thinking? And that if infections continue at a high pace, shouldn’t we reach that level very soon?

The idea of being at or near herd immunity has been pushed so many times since the start of this pandemic, and each time those hopes have been dashed.

The threshold needed for herd immunity has been revised upward since the 70% figure was widely discussed. First, the R0 for the delta variant is almost certainly higher than for earlier variants. I am personally skeptical of claims in the 8 range, but they are widespread, especially by public health professionals, in contrast to, say, virologists, who tend to point to antigenic drift as a mechanism that could explain the rise in delta prevalence.

Also, vaccine effectiveness is a factor in the herd immunity threshold, and that is also reduced a bit off earlier high estimates, partly because of variants and partly because of antibody waning.

So my best guess is that herd immunity is now permanently out of reach. I'd love to be proved wrong on that, though.
